What to Expect from England

England, on the other hand, is a team built on a foundation of physicality and tactical precision. They're known for their powerful forward pack, their relentless defense, and their ability to control the game through astute kicking and territorial play. Expect them to try and dominate the forward exchanges, using their size and strength to gain an advantage in the scrums and mauls. Their pack is a well-oiled machine, capable of grinding down opponents and creating opportunities for their backs. But England is far from just a forward-oriented team. Their backline possesses plenty of firepower, with talented playmakers and elusive runners who can punish any defensive lapses. Their kicking game is also a key weapon, allowing them to pin opponents in their own territory and apply pressure. England's coaching staff will have analyzed the Wallabies thoroughly, identifying their strengths and weaknesses, and devising a strategy to exploit them. Expect them to be well-organized and disciplined, sticking to their game plan and minimizing errors. They'll be looking to control the tempo of the match, using their tactical kicking to keep the Wallabies pinned back and force them into mistakes. Defensively, England is one of the most well-drilled teams in the world, and they'll be aiming to shut down the Wallabies' attacking threats. They're a team that prides itself on its resilience and mental toughness, and they won't be easily broken. England will be coming into this match with a clear objective: to impose their physicality, control the game, and come away with a victory.
